From Bob Budiansky (major important dude to Transfahmas) - "Perhaps I was taking it to an absurd extreme, but I wanted to illustrate the high moral standards by which Optimus Prime lived. Even if it meant his departure from the scene, he lived up to his agreement with Megatron about the game. Also, I always planned on bringing him back, so reports of his “death” were greatly exaggerated, at least in hindsight"

In Marvel's G1, the 2005 crew (amongst other things) was indeed handled differently, with the actual movie adaptation they did being an alternate timeline, which Bob didn't write. In the main story, the big time jump from the show never happened, and Ultra Magnus never really got used outside of those "future" stories and the UK only stuff.
